Daniella Diaz
Daniella Diaz is a congressional reporter for POLITICO.
Before joining POLITICO in February 2023, she was a CNN congressional reporter. In 2020, she traversed the country as a CNN campaign embed covering the campaign efforts of then-Vice President Mike Pence and Sen. Elizabeth Warren (D-Mass.). Her coverage at CNN also has taken her to Tijuana, Mexico, to report on deported veterans, as well as to Havana for reporting on U.S.-Cuba relations.
Previously, Daniella covered the 2018 midterms for CNN, focusing mainly on races in Florida, and reported on daily Hill breaking news for CNN Digital as well as breaking news on the 2016 election for CNN Politics.
But her first job after college was at POLITICO as a web producer in 2014.
A proud Texan, Diaz hails from McAllen and graduated from The University of Texas — Rio Grande Valley. She is fluent in Spanish and, when she’s not at Hill stakeouts, working on a master’s degree in creative writing nonfiction at the Vermont College of Fine Arts.
